So finally the iconic Alpe d' Huez is back (after 4 years) and we can witness a historic climbing time. It's 13.8 km at 8.1% (elevation gain a bit over 1100 meters). Pantani's record is 36'50'' (1995). Can Teddy smash it? Or will he babysit Del Toro? It's also possible that the UAE illness could influence him (Yates and McNulty are struggling big time).
